  • Unexpected plumbing leaks from aged pipes or defective fittings can result in significant water damage; regularly examine and exchange old plumbing components to prevent leaks.

  • Roof damage from storms, growing older supplies, or poor set up can allow water infiltration; conduct seasonal roof inspections and timely repairs to maintain up integrity.

  • Overflowing bathtubs and sinks are frequent family accidents; installing overflow drain methods can reduce risks.

  • Ineffective drainage techniques or clogged gutters can direct water in the direction of your home's basis; clear gutters often and guarantee downspouts direct water away from the foundation.

  • Appliances like washing machines and refrigerators with water dispensers can malfunction; check hoses frequently for wear and substitute any frayed or cracked elements.

  • Groundwater seepage throughout heavy rains could cause basement flooding; putting in sump pumps and waterproofing basement partitions may help mitigate this risk.

  • Window seals and door frames can deteriorate over time, permitting rainwater to enter; inspect and replace weather stripping and caulking as needed to create a waterproof barrier.

  • Humidity buildup inside the home can lead to mold growth and structural damage; use dehumidifiers and ensure proper ventilation in high-moisture areas like bathrooms and kitchens.

  • Heavy storms can cause natural disasters like flash flooding; create proper landscaping with swales and raised beds to redirect water away from the house.
